Sufyan Suleman is a computational biologist and geneticist working on the shared genetics of metabolic and psychiatric disease. He trained in biotechnology and molecular biology before moving to statistical genetics, and is now a postdoctoral researcher in the Department of Biomedicine at Aarhus University, and an affiliate scientist at the Novo Nordisk Foundation Center for Genomic Mechanisms of Disease at the Broad Institute of MIT and Harvard. His doctoral work at the Novo Nordisk Foundation Center for Basic Metabolic Research, University of Copenhagen, established the genetic architecture of insulin sensitivity and its links to type 2 diabetes, obesity, and cardiovascular disease, producing three first-author publications. His current postdoctoral research investigates the shared genetic architecture and biological mechanisms of obesity and ADHD, combining polygenic risk scoring, Mendelian randomisation, PheWAS, and integrative genomics across large population cohorts.

Alongside his research, Sufyan develops open-source R packages for biomarker and insulin-sensitivity calculation, contributes to widely used genomics tooling, and builds openly licensed courses in R and statistics. He has contributed to international genetics consortia including MAGIC and SpiroMeta, and his earlier research career included functional cancer genomics and developmental biology work in Oulu, Finland. He is committed to reproducible research practices and to making quantitative genetics and biostatistics methods accessible through open software and teaching.
